Output c3f06383e59dc731f0b79738c5c37f19262ff4fc9a0a655e208e036b04ceb6f9:0

value
684687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3190f23a6288f9802523cce8f6b720ef8725ff5e OP_EQUAL
address
36D6fyvR7toHwRVga2MdvavKYWgrvsrkFX
transaction
c3f06383e59dc731f0b79738c5c37f19262ff4fc9a0a655e208e036b04ceb6f9
spent
true